Recently signed to SBS records (think Manic Street Preachers) The Kayas have gained support and recognition throughout the UK. They have captured the attention of the biggies- NME, Kerrang, Music Week and A&R Worldwide. They have had airplay on Radio1, 6music, and featured on an advert on MTV.
A five piece Indie-Rock band consisting of; singer songwriter Ad Edwards, guitarist Duane Williams, bassist Scott Pugh, drummer Will Stokes and on keyboard- Ad’s brother Ash Edwards. The Kayas got signed by SBS after Ad performed an acoustic set for Joe Calzaghe and his father at their gym in Abercam. SBS, who are friendly with the Calzaghe’s saw the set and asked for a CD of the band. The Kayas were signed a few weeks later.
